JEE Advanced 2025 Result Analysis

About 6000 More Students Qualified for Counseling than Last Year

JEE-Advanced 2025 Exam was conducted by IIT Kanpur was conducted in 222 cities of the country and two foreign exam cities on 18 May.

This year one lakh 80 thousand 422 students took the exam. These included 1 lakh 39 thousand 85 boys and 41 thousand 373 girls. Out of which 54 thousand 378 students have been declared eligible for counseling.

These counseling qualified students include 44,974 boys and 9,404 girls. Out of the total 54 thousand 378 qualified students, 17 thousand 511 are from general category, 12800 from OBC, 6500 from EWS, 12528 from SC, and 5017 from ST category. Last year 48 thousand 400 students had qualified.

The Cut-Off was 10 Percent Marks less than Last Year

The cut-off of JEE Advanced 2025 has been 10 percent marks less than last year 2024.

This year the average cut off for general category was 20.56 (74 marks) and subject wise average was 5.83 (7 marks), OBC and EWS averaged 18.50 percent (66 marks), subject wise average was 5.25 percent (6 marks), SC-ST average was 10.28 percent (37 marks) and subject wise average was 2.92 percent (3 marks).

Whereas last year the average of general category was 30.34% (109 marks) and subject wise 8.68% (10 marks).

Which branch will be available in which IIT on which rank

ALLEN Counseling Expert told that after the result of JEE-Advanced 2025, the biggest curiosity among students and parents is about the selection of college and branch. Every student wants a good IIT along with his/her favourite branch.

Students whose All India rank is under-100 are likely to get Computer Science in top IITs including IIT Bombay, IIT Delhi, IIT Kanpur, and IIT Madras. If we look at the first choice of students, IIT Mumbai CS branch remains top preference, which closes at top-61.

After this, students give second priority to Delhi CS. Third priority is given to Computer Science branch of Kanpur and Madras. Between 100 to 500 rank, one can get MNC, AI, Data Science in Delhi, Kanpur, Electrical branch in the top four IITs, and CS in Kharagpur.

Between 500 to 1000, there is a possibility of getting CS in BHU, Roorkee, Hyderabad, Guwahati, and core branch in Mumbai, Delhi, and Kanpur.

Students securing ranks between 1000 to 4000 are likely to get Computer Science in IITs of Gandhinagar, Indore, Rupnagar, Mandi, Jodhpur, Dhanbad, Patna, Bhubaneshwar and other branches other than Computer Science in Mumbai, Delhi, Kanpur, Kharagpur and IITs like Mechanical, Chemical, Civil, Aerospace, Production etc.

Between 4000 to 8000, there is a possibility of getting Civil, Chemical, and Metallurgy in Roorkee, Guwahati, Kharagpur, Hyderabad, Varanasi and lower branches in Mumbai, Delhi, Kanpur, Madras, CS in Palakkad, Tirupati, Goa, Dharwad, Bhilai, and Jammu.

Students securing rank between 8000 to 12000 are likely to get core branches in Ropar, Mandi, Indore, Gandhinagar, Jodhpur, Bhubaneswar, Patna, Dhanbad as well as branches like Biological Science, Naval Architecture, Mining Engineering, Polymer Science, Ceramic Engineering in the old seven IITs.

Students securing rank between 12 to 17 thousand are likely to get other branches in new IITs like Palakkad, Tirupati, Goa, Dharwad, Bhilai, Jammu.

The chances of getting a branch in IIT at the above rank vary according to the category. Also, due to the 20 percent female pool quota given to girl students, the chances of getting a branch in the above IIT increase to a much lower rank.

Counseling Expert told that such students whose JEE-Advanced All India Rank is much lower, have the option of applying in IIPE Visakhapatnam, Rajiv Gandhi Petroleum, IISER, IIST on the basis of JEE-Advanced. The application process for all these institutes has already started.
